A 16,000-pound trailer was tested in a panic braking scenario and remained surprisingly stable, defying typical trailer behavior. Experts are evaluating the implications for safety and design.

A recent vehicle safety demonstration showcased a 16,000-pound trailer remaining remarkably stable during a sudden, panic braking maneuver. The event has attracted widespread attention because such heavy trailers typically experience significant sway or instability in similar conditions, raising questions about potential advances in trailer design or testing methods. While the demonstration is confirmed, the specifics of how this stability was achieved are still under investigation.

The demonstration involved a heavy-duty trailer weighing approximately 16,000 pounds, attached to a test vehicle, performing an emergency stop at high speed. According to footage and initial reports, the trailer maintained a nearly upright position, with minimal sway or fishtailing, which is unusual for trailers of this weight during abrupt braking. Industry experts and safety analysts are examining the footage to understand the mechanics behind this stability. The event was conducted by a private testing organization, and the results have been shared widely on social media and industry forums, sparking debate about whether this indicates a breakthrough in trailer safety technology or a unique test condition.

Sources familiar with trailer dynamics note that typical trailers of this size are prone to sway or jackknifing when brakes are applied suddenly, especially at high speeds. The fact that this trailer remained stable suggests either an innovative design feature, such as advanced suspension or braking systems, or a specific setup that minimized sway. However, the precise technical details have not yet been disclosed by the organizers. The demonstration’s authenticity and repeatability are also subjects of ongoing scrutiny, as experts seek to verify whether this can be replicated in real-world scenarios.

Heavy Trailer Safety Challenges and Recent Innovations

Trailers weighing around 16,000 pounds are common in freight transport, but their safety during sudden stops has long been a concern. Industry data show that trailer sway, jackknifing, and loss of control during abrupt braking are frequent causes of accidents, especially in high-speed scenarios. Traditionally, safety improvements have focused on better braking systems, suspension, and load distribution. Recent years have seen incremental advancements, such as electronic stability control and improved hitch designs. The recent demonstration appears to be an outlier, highlighting ongoing interest and investment in developing safer trailer technology. The event’s viral spread reflects a broader curiosity about whether such stability can become standard, potentially transforming safety practices in the trucking industry.
